Ratways change appearance.

Post » Sat Nov 17, 2012 11:58 pm

The ratways is not a good place to edit your appearance. It is hard to see what coloures you are selecting.

I tried it yesterday.

I changed my hair colour to what I thought was blonde but when i left the ratways it was actually red.

I changed my skin colour to what I thought was light tanned but when I left the ratways I was dark brown.

My nord now looks like a redguard and it cost me 1,000 gold :/

Bethesda please put the appearance change option somewhere else. Preferabley outside.
